About this home

Enjoy magnificent sunrises and sunsets from this stunning 39th floor home in iconic Museum Tower. Unparalleled panoramic views capture the dramatic skylines and landmarks of both Uptown and Downtown Dallas. This rare home occupies a spacious half floor with 10’ ceilings throughout and private elevator access into the home. Custom, luxurious finishes include walnut hardwood floors by French Brown, Phillip Jeffries wallpapers, Waterworks fixtures, Bardiglio and Palisandro marbles, and Blue Iceberg calcite. Kitchen features Gaggenau appliances including microwave, warming drawer, double ovens, separate steam oven, dual dishwashers, refrigerator-freezer, and wine refrigeration. Lutron HomeWorks lighting and automated shades. Control 4 media system and climate control throughout. Ideal location overlooking beautiful Klyde Warren Park, the Pritzker Prize-winning architecture of Dallas Arts District’s performance venues and museums, and numerous restaurants. Available fully furnished.
